Disney’s Aladdin and The Lion King Releases Fall 2019, Trailer & Details Revealed
A few hours ago the return of Aladdin and The Lion King was confirmed at the GameStop event. Now, Disney Games, Nighthawk Interactive and Digital Eclipse officially announced Disney Classic Games: Aladdin and The Lion King, a collection that will include the classics with some improvements.
Disney Classic Games: Aladdin and The Lion King will release this fall for PlayStation 4, Nintendo Switch, Xbox One and PC (via Steam). The package will be offered in physical and digital format for a price of $29.99 USD.
As for its content, the title will include Aladdin’s versions of SEGA Genesis, Game Boy and Super Game Boy. In addition, there will be a demo never released, as well as a new edition of the classic with difficulty settings, camera improvements, some bug fixes and “surprises” for fans.
In addition, the game will offer you the opportunity to relive the various versions of The Lion King, including the SNES title. Want to see what the games look like? Then don’t miss the trailer below:
As you could see, it will be possible to enjoy the games at 1080p and some improvements in HD. Also, some extra features were added to make the gaming experience more accessible. For this reason, it will be possible to rewind any action in real time, which will make it a little easier to overcome the levels.
It will also allow you to save the progress of all games at any time, so you can resume your adventures right where you left them. Last but not least, there will be an option to listen to the soundtrack of the games and a museum with material that will cheer fans up.
